Chicken and Veggie Stir-Fry with Soy-Ginger Glaze
A colorful, protein-packed stir-fry with tender chicken, crisp vegetables, and a tangy soy-ginger sauce for a quick weeknight meal. Ingredients
- 1 lb (skinless, boneless) chicken breast
- 1 head (cut into 1/2-inch florets) broccoli
- 1 large (diced) bell pepper
- 1 cup (julienned) carrots
- 1/2 cup (trimmed) snow peas
- 3 tbsp soy sauce
- 1 tbsp (grated) ginger
- 2 cloves (minced) garlic
- 2 tbsp olive oil
- 1 tsp sugar
- 1 cup (cooked) rice
- 1 tbsp sesame seeds
Instructions
- Step 1: Heat 1 tbsp olive oil in a large skillet over medium-high heat. Add diced bell pepper and carrots; sauté for 3-4 minutes until tender-crisp.
- Step 2: Add broccoli and snow peas; stir-fry for 2-3 minutes until bright green and just tender.
- Step 3: Push vegetables to the side of the pan. Add 1 tbsp olive oil and sear chicken breast for 5-6 minutes until golden and cooked through.
- Step 4: In a small bowl, mix 3 tbsp soy sauce, 1 tbsp grated ginger, 2 cloves minced garlic, and 1 tsp sugar. Pour the sauce over the chicken and vegetables; stir to coat.
- Step 5: Cook for 2-3 minutes until sauce thickens and coats the ingredients.
- Step 6: Serve over 1 cup cooked rice, garnished with sesame seeds.

How do I scale Chicken and Veggie Stir-Fry with Soy-Ginger Glaze for a different number of people?
The recipe is written for 4 servings. Multiply each ingredient by (your serving target / 4). Cook time stays roughly the same up to 2x; for 3-4x batches, switch from a skillet to a sheet pan or stockpot so the food isn't crowded — overcrowding steams instead of browns.
